What is a ratio?
Back
A ratio is a comparison of two quantities, showing how many times one value contains or is contained within the other.

What is a proportion?
Back
A proportion is an equation that states that two ratios are equal.
3.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
How do you solve a proportion?
Back
To solve a proportion, cross-multiply the terms and then solve for the unknown variable.

What does it mean for two quantities to be in a proportional relationship?
Back
Two quantities are in a proportional relationship if they maintain a constant ratio.

What is the formula for finding a missing value in a proportion?
Back
If a/b = c/d, then ad = bc.
